Water Heater Maintenance in Denver, CO
Water heater maintenance services involve inspecting, cleaning, and servicing residential water heating systems to ensure optimal performance and longevity. These projects typically include flushing sediment buildup, checking temperature and pressure relief valves, inspecting anode rods, and testing the overall operation of the unit. Homeowners often request this service to prevent unexpected breakdowns, improve energy efficiency, and extend the lifespan of their water heaters, especially in climates like Denver where reliable hot water is essential for daily routines.
Before requesting water heater maintenance, property owners should consider the age and type of their unit, as well as any recent issues such as inconsistent hot water supply or unusual noises. Understanding the specific model and its maintenance history can help determine the appropriate service needs. It's also helpful to know whether the system is gas or electric, as this can influence the recommended maintenance procedures. Clear communication about these details ensures the service addresses the correct concerns and supports the continued efficient operation of the water heater.

Common Water Heater Maintenance Jobs
Water heater maintenance services help ensure reliable hot water supply for households.
Regular flushing removes sediment buildup that can reduce efficiency and lifespan.
Inspecting thermostats and valves helps prevent leaks and overheating issues.
Anode rod replacement protects the tank from rust and corrosion over time.
Checking pressure relief valves ensures safe operation and prevents damage.
Scheduled maintenance can extend the life of the water heater and improve performance.
Water Heater Maintenance Questions
Why is regular water heater maintenance important? Regular maintenance helps ensure efficient operation, extends the lifespan of the unit, and prevents unexpected breakdowns.
What does water heater maintenance typically include? It usually involves flushing the tank, checking anode rods, inspecting valves, and testing temperature settings.
How often should a water heater be maintained? It is recommended to schedule maintenance annually to keep the system running smoothly.
Can maintenance improve energy efficiency? Yes, keeping the water heater in good condition can reduce energy consumption and lower utility bills.
